Meeting Description:
Following the success of the 2021 workshop series and the 2024
conference, Emerging Topics in Typology (ETT) 2025 will return for a
third edition, this time at the Max-Planck Institute for Evolutionary
Anthropology in Leipzig, from the 3rd to 5th of June 2025. This is a
conference organised by and for PhD students in diversity linguistics
and typology. We welcome abstracts on a range of topics in diversity
linguistics (quantitative and qualitative typology, language
documentation and description), and particularly welcome talks on
ongoing projects and works in progress.
Invited Keynote speakers
· Annika Tjuka (MPI-EVA)
· Sandra Auderset (University of Bern)
Conference registration will be free for all participants, and will be
open to anyone with an interest in the conference topics (including
non-PhD students). Registration will open on the 1st of March 2025.

SECOND CALL FOR PAPERS:
Abstracts should be a maximum of 500 words (excluding references).
Additional examples and figures (up to one A4 page total) may also be
included. Abstracts should demonstrate a link to typological and/or
descriptive themes. The call for abstracts is open to all current PhD
students. Abstracts should be submitted via OpenReview:
https://openreview.net/group?id=ETT/2025/Conference. Please note that
it is necessary to make a profile on OpenReview; new profiles created
without an institutional email will go through a moderation process
that can take up to two weeks, but new profiles created with an
institutional email will be activated automatically. If this causes
any issues, please contact the organisers by email:
ett_2025 at eva.mpg.de.
The deadline for submissions is 31st January 2025. Notification of
acceptance will be sent out by the 1st of March 2025.
Accepted abstracts will be presented at the conference as 20-minute
oral presentations, followed by 10 minutes for discussion. All talks
will be streamed online.
